OBJECTIVES Review of outcomes for children undergoing surgical repair of sinus venosus atrial septal defect (SVASD) and proposal of optimal treatment strategy. BACKGROUND Unlike secundum-type atrial septal defect (ASD II), surgical correction of SVASD is more challenging and carries higher risk of postoperative complications. Several surgical techniques have been proposed to avoid them; however, the data on long-term follow-up are limited. METHODS Between 1992-2005, 85 patients underwent surgery for SVASD at our institution. 78 and 7 operations were performed through full and partial sternotomy, respectively. The mean age was 7.7 years (2 months -19 years). All patients with SVASD and no partial anomalous pulmonary venous drainage (PAPVD) or PAPVD in right atrium (n = 24) underwent the single-patch repair. Among patients with SVASD and PAPVD in SVC, 22 and 39 patients underwent intracaval baffle and Warden procedure, respectively. Clinical, electrocardiographic and echocardiographic follow-ups were available for all patients. RESULTS There were no deaths, reoperations, residual atrial septal defects and pulmonary vein stenosis. Two patients had SVC stenosis. Permanent arrhythmias were noted in 24 patients (28.2%). The rate of new arrhythmias in the intracaval baffle and Warden subgroup was 54.6% vs 23.1% (p = 0.01). Moreover, two and one patient from the intracaval baffle subgroup receive antiarrhythmics and had a pacemaker implanted, respectively. CONCLUSION Surgical treatment of SVASD is associated with excellent results and minimal morbidity. The Warden procedure is preferred in patients with SVASD and PAPVD in SVC because of lower incidence of postoperative arrhythmias (Tab. 1, Fig. 4, Ref. 23). Full Text (Free, PDF) www.bmj.sk.
AIM OF STUDY:Coarctation of the aorta (CoA) accounts for about 8% of all congenital heart diseases. This represents about 30 new cases of coarctation every year in Slovakia, of which more than half will require surgical treatment. Over the past years, many children with this diagnosis have been successfully operated on at the Department of Cardiac Surgery of the Children's University Hospital, Bratislava. Thus, the need for a comprehensive follow-up and analysis of the postoperative well being of these young patients arises. Our study is therefore aimed at: 1) identifying factors affecting the incidence and persistence of postoperative systemic hypertension, as well as the need for heart failure and hypertension treatment, 2) assessing patients' psychomotor development following surgery for coarctation of the aorta.METHODS AND DATA:Between January 1992 and December 2001, a total of 201 patients with aortic co-arctation were operated on at our institution. The three classes of aortic coarctation namely: isolated coarctation, coarctation with ventricular septal defect and coarctation with complex cardiac anomalies were represented. Patients' medical records were retrospectively reviewed, with attention paid to such variables as the type of lesion, gradient across the site of coarctation, type of surgical technique employed and surgery-related complications. Subsequently, these patients were followed for a time period ranging between six months and ten years during which their psychomotor development and overall clinical state were evaluated.RESULTS:Of the 201 operated patients, 64 (33%) had early postoperative hypertension, so-called paradoxical hypertension. There was a significant correlation between the incidence of early postoperative hypertension and patients' age at operation (p < 0.0001). Age at operation was also a significant risk factor for late hypertension (p = 0.005). In both cases we noticed a higher incidence of high blood pressure in patients operated on after the age of six years. The need for antihypertensive treatment of patients with early postoperative hypertension decreases with a younger age at operation. At five years of follow-up, the need for antihypertensive treatment was 15%. Clinical psychological evaluation of 64 patients showed a normal distribution of patients' intelligence quotients. No surgery-related variable correlated with the incidence of delayed mental development. There was, however, a certain correlation between the presence of complex anomalies and low verbal IQ in examined patients (p = 0.04)CONCLUSIONS:Early surgical treatment of aortic coarctation reduces the likelihood of early, as well as late postoperative hypertension. The preferred protocol in our institution is early surgical treatment of patients at about the age of two years. The need for antihypertensive treatment of patients at five years of follow-up is 15%. Patients' psychomotor development following surgery for aortic coarctation is not affected by type of surgical procedure. On the whole, we can conclude that patients' psychomo-whole, we can conclude that patients' psychomotor development does not differ from the rest of population. There is however, a certain correlation between complex cardiac anomalies and a tal, Bratislava delay in some components of patients' psychomotor development. (Tab. 3, Fig. 4, Ref. 17.)
BACKGROUND:Many children and young adults have undergone surgery for coarctation of the aorta. Individual surgical techniques employed in the treatment of patients and their effects on incidence of recoarctation were reviewed.METHODS AND DATA:Over the last ten years, a total of 201 cases of aortic coarctation were surgically treated at our department. The three forms of coarctation of the aorta recognized by the Society for Cardiothoracic Surgeons namely: isolated coarctation, coarctation with ventricular septal defects and coarctation with complex cardiac anomalies, were represented.RESULTS:19 cases of recoarctation were recorded over the period of follow-up, representing 10% of all operated patients. On univariate analysis, the risk of recoarctation was closely linked with the following variables: use of resection and end-to-end anastomosis (p=0.01), age at operation less than one month (p=0.0002) and weight at operation less than 3 kg (p=0.01). The risk of recoarctation was found to be highest when resection and end-to-end anastomosis was employed in neonates (p<0.0001). Most cases of recoarctation as shown by the Kaplan-Meier plot occurred within the first year after surgery.CONCLUSION:The use of simple resection and end-to-end anastomosis in neonates is associated with a high risk of recoarctation. Hence, our preferred surgical technique in neonates is the extended resection and end-to-end anastomosis, which is associated with a considerably lower risk of recoarctation in this age group. (Tab. 4, Fig. 5, Re. 7)
BACKGROUND:We conducted a retrospective review of children undergoing surgery for coarctation of the aorta in our institution over the last ten years with the aim of evaluating overall patient survival as well as detecting factors affecting it. We tried to identify the risk factors for mortality.METHODS AND DATA:Between January 1992 and December 2001, 201 patients with aortic coarctation were operated on at the Department of Cardiac Surgery of the Children's University Hospital, Bratislava. The three classes of aortic coarctation were represented: isolated coarctation, coarctation with ventricular septal defect (VSD) and coarctation with complex cardiac anomalies. Patients' preoperative, operative and immediate postoperative medical records were carefully studied with special attention paid to the type of lesion, patients' preoperative state, type of surgical technique employed, as well as the period of operation. For comparison, two equal time periods of follow-up were reviewed--1992 to 1996 and 1997 to 2001. The overall postoperative conditions of patients were also regularly monitored. Patient data were statistically analyzed using the JMP program version 4.04.RESULTS:An overall survival of 90% was recorded over the period of follow-up, ranging between one and ten years. A further break down showed a statistically significant difference between the various types of aortic coarctation, p=0.0001. Patients with simple or isolated coarctation had a survival rate of 100%, those with ventricular septal defect (VSD) in addition to coarctation had a survival rate of 80% while patients with associated complex cardiac anomalies had a survival rate of 65%. An improvement on overall patient survival was recorded in the period between 1997 and 2001--96% as against 86% for the period between 1992 and 1996. On univariate statistical analysis, the following variables were identified as significant risk factors for death: 1) Complex cardiac anomalies (p<0.0001), 2) Age at operation less than one month (p<0.0001) and 3) Treatment prior to the year 1997 (p=0.02).CONCLUSION:A considerable improvement on patient survival following surgery for coarctation of the aorta was recorded over the last five years. This could be attributed to new measures in preoperative, operative and postoperative care for patients with aortic coarctation. (Tab. 4, Fig. 5, Ref. 8.).
BACKGROUND:With regard to risk of the failure of systemic right ventricle after physiological correction of transposition of great arteries, anatomic repair is a current method of choice.OBJECTIVE OF STUDY:Analysis of results of surgical correction of transposition of great arteries performed between 1992 and October 1998.METHOD:A total of 111 patients were operated on for transposition of the great arteries. In the 1st group of patients (n = 21, mean age was 135 +/- 55 days), physiological correction according to Senning was performed. Patients of the 2nd group (n = 90, mean age was 15.4 +/- 21.6 days) underwent anatomic repair.RESULTS:Early mortality was 6% (7 patients). Mean follow-up is 2.95 years (1.9 SD) ranging from 0.2 years to 6.1 years. Actuarial 1-month survival in the whole cohort (n = 111) is 94%, and it remains unchanged at 1, 2, 3, 4, 5, and 6 years of follow-up. Patients, who underwent surgery after 1997, show significantly better survival compared to those operated before 1997 (p = 0.0997). Thus, a date of operation (before 1997) is the only significant risk factor for death. Survival in patients operated after 1997 (n = 40) is 98%. All patients belonging to the 2nd group are in functional group NYHA 1.CONCLUSION:Anatomic repair of transposition of the great arteries is a method of choice for treatment of this congenital heart defect. Left ventricle becomes systemic ventricle, which is essential in view of long-term performance. Psychomotor development of children, who underwent ASO, is comparable with that of healthy population. (Tab. 3, Fig. 3, Ref. 18.)
BACKGROUND:Total abnormal pulmonary venous return (TAPVR), mainly the obstructive type represents the most riskful critical congenital heart defect requiring urgent surgery immediately after birth.THE AIM OF THE STUDY:Analysis of surgical correction of TAPVR results performed from December 1992 to December 1998.METHODS:Twenty-seven patients underwent surgery for TAPVR. 13 of them (48%) presented with hemodynamically severe obstruction. Mean age in the group with obstruction was 3.6 +/- 3.2 days with mean weight of 3282 +/- 537 grams.RESULTS:From the 27 studied patients 5 (18.5%) died. Mean duration of the study in the whole group is 1.91 +/- 2.01 years. Actuarial survival in the first month is 85%, in the second month 81% and remains identical in the 1., 2., 3., 4., 5., 6. year of the study. Univariate analysis identified operation before the year 1996 (p = 0.0056) as a risk factor of immediate mortality. Introduction of ultrafiltration significantly eliminated mortality (p = 0.0101). Remaining variables (age, weight, sex, obstructive TAPVR, TAPVR, extracorporeal circulation duration, pulmonary hypertension) did not significantly influence the survival (p more than 0.05). Multivariate analysis defined operation before the year 1996 as the sole risk factor of mortality (p = 0.0033). In patients operated on in the year 1996 (n = 15) was the survival in the studied period 100%.CONCLUSION:Since the year 1996 the results of surgical treatment of TAPVR significantly improved. The key role in the improvement have better urgent diagnostic and surgery, improvement of surgical technique and myocardial protection, introduction of modified ultrafiltration and the quality of postoperative care. Psychomotor development of children after correction is comparable with healthy population, all patients are in NYHA I class. (Tab. 2, Fig. 4, Ref. 9.)
During the period between 1963 and 1988, 343 patients were operated due to aortic coarctation. 14 patients (4%) were necessarily reoperated for late postoperative complications. In 3 cases (0.8%) reoperation was indicated due to the development of aneurysm in the region of primary operation of aortic coarctation. The development of aneurysm is prevalently predisposed by Vosschulte's indirect aortoplastic operation by the use of a synthetic patch. In the remaining 11 patients (3.2%) the reoperation was indicated owing to the development of recoarctation. Today recoarctation concerns children which were operated under the age of two. The most important moment favourable for the recoarctation development is the secondary constriction of the repaired region in consequence of the coarctation listel fibroid tissue and owing to the incapability of the anastomosis to grow. The perspective rests on using new suture material and combined techniques. Late postoperative complications which follow operations performed due to aorta coarctation remarkably augment the peri and postoperative mortality. Three cases out of the given group of 14 patients terminated by exitus (21%). Hence, it is necessary to remove all moments of predisposition creating a condition favourable for the development of recoarctation and aneurysm. (Tab 2, Fig. 1, Ref. 14.).
The studied series consisted of 14 patients with ventricular septal defect and pulmonary hypertension aged from 3 months to 15 years. Three examination methods were compared: (1) Invasive hemodynamic examination; (2) Pulmoangiographic examination by means of wedge peripheral pulmoangiography; (3) Histological examination of bioptic samples. Direct correlation was found to exist between mean PA pressure, PAR/m2, TPR/SR and pulmoangiographic records, in which the following parameters were evaluated: (a) length of the narrowing of the peripheral branch of the PA, (b) background opacity, (c) circulation time. The histological findings obtained in the bioptic samples corresponded practically in all cases with the hemodynamic and PAG findings. Only in two patients did the histological picture display a less severe degree of affection than found by PAG and hemodynamic examination. The obtained results suggest that in light of surgical indications, PAG can be considered a suitable and valuable supplementary method in assessing borderline findings of pulmonary hypertension in children with congenital heart defects and left-to-right shunt.
The authors describe the case-history of a 12-year-old patient with hypereosinophil syndrome, endomyocardial fibrosis of the left ventricle and dominating mitral valve insufficiency. By correction of the insufficiency, using a Carpentier ring, the authors achieved substantial improvement of the haemodynamics. One year after operation the patient is cardially compensated.
During the period between 1983-1989 the authors operated 165 patients with the diagnosis of coarctation of the aorta, 197 cases of patent ductus arteriosus and 360 atrial septal defects. In all diagnostic groups they operated a large number of patients above 10 years of age whereby the oldest patient with a septal defect was 57 years old, patients with coarctation of the aorta or a patent ductus arteriosus 35 years old. The authors discuss the reasons why the patients were indicated for operation so late.
The authors present their experiences with diagnosis and surgical treatment of anomalous venous drainage of the left lung into the left innominate vein. The anomaly was found only in four out of 704 patients operated on for atrial septal defect. In three patients in whom leftsided anomalous pulmonary venous drainage was associated with atrial septal defect, the derangement was corrected by using extracorporeal circulation. The patient who had no atrial defect was operated on without extracorporeal circulation on applying leftsided thoracotomy. The mean age of the patients was 26.25 years. After correcting the defect, drainage of the left lung into the left atrium was found satisfactory in all operated patients. Exact assessment of the possibility of an associated intracardiac defect is being emphasized, as it is crucial for selecting the appropriate surgical approach.
Tumors of the heart are a rare cause of embolism of the peripheral arterial system. A series of 26 patients operated on for heart tumor in the Institute of Cardiovascular Diseases in Bratislava over the years 1979-1988 was analyzed. Pseudomyxoma was histologically verified in 24 patients and rhabdomyoma and rhabdomyosarcoma in the other two patients. A total of 12 embolic events was recorded in 9 patients (34.6%). There were 8 instances of embolism in the central nervous system and 4 in the extremities. In all cases pseudomyxoma of the left parts of the heart was the source of embolism. In 21 cases diagnosis was established and operation indicated on the basis of ultrasonographic evidence. The authors recommend the biatrial transseptal approach. Early surgical removal of a heart tumor is the therapy of choice which prevents the development of potential complications from the heart and peripheral arteries.
In a retrospective study the results of operations for hemodynamically severe ventricular septal defect were analyzed in 18 patients with a body weight below 10 kg who had been operated on over a period of two years at the Institute of Cardiovascular Diseases in Bratislava. The first group consisted of 12 children with the mean body weight of 6650 g in whom complete correction of the ventricular septal defect was carried out by means extracorporeal circulation. Ligation of the pulmonary artery was performed in 6 infants with the mean body weight of 3420 g (second group). Patients of both groups had a serious left-to-right shunt and marked pulmonary hypertension. An excellent operative result was obtained in 10 children after complete correction of the defect. Two patients of the first group and one patient of the second group died suffering from severe pulmonary hypertension. Surgical correction of the hemodynamically severe ventricular septal defect in early childhood is indicated when conservative treatment fails and should be carried out as an urgent procedure regardless the age and body weight of the patient.
The authors analyze the results of preoperative morphometry of atrial septal defects. They compare the area of the defect and the septal area in different types of defects. Based on the thus obtained relative value, they select either suture of the defect or its correction by means of a patch. They emphasize that during correction defects deformations and reduction of the septal area must be avoided. They do not admit the possibility that the suture of the defect is exposed to traction. Ostium secundum defects the area of which is greater than 40% of the septal area are suited for correction by means of a patch. An important indicator is the transverse dimension of the defect and of the septum. This relation determines the grade of deformity during an inadequately selected suture and the presence of traction mechanisms in the area of the suture and cardiac skeleton. The authors recommend more frequent use of patches also in ostium secundum defects in the cranial lateral and distal part of the atrial defect.
